📉 California’s population declined and now sits at 39.5 Million.
👨💼 Each Congressional District is supposed to represent 761,169 people.
That correlates to 52 seats in the House, which is the current number of seats in our delegation.
In contrast,
📈 Texas’s population increased to 31.9 Million.
👨💼 This correlates to 42 seats in the House, yet Texas only has 38 House seats in their delegation. 25 are Republicans, 12 are Democrats.
This means that, mathematically, Texans are underrepresented compared to Californians in violation of the 14th Amendment “one person one vote” rule.
Since they can’t add seats to their delegation and population has increased in Texas cities like Houston, Austin and Dallas, re-drawing the map there is not only fair, but necessary to even out the districts in relation to one another within Texas, but also in relation to other states.

There are 62,502 non-Republican Trump voters in the City of Los Angeles.
Where are they mostly?
CD 3 (Blumenfield)
CD 7 (Rodriguez)
CD 12 (Lee)
Let’s discuss ⬇️
The City of Los Angeles is a D+42 City. Republicans make up a mere 14.5% of the vote. And yet, President Trump pushed the City an additional 12.5% to the Right.
That 12.5% equates to 62,502 voters who aren’t Republicans, but voted for him.
These 3 Council Districts - 3, 7, and 12 - is where he performed the best, earning 39% of the vote in CD 12 and 37% in CDs 3 and 7.
What are achievable targets for these districts?
CD 12: Councilman John Lee @CD12LA
CD 12 is located in the Northern area of the City, covering Chatsworth, Granada Hills, North Hills, Northridge, Porter Ranch, Sherwood Forest, and West Hills.
This is a D+20 district; but it’s one of only two districts where Democrats do not hold the majority voter registration share, and Republican registration is relatively strong.
To flip CD 12 🔵➡️🔴, Republicans would need to register 35,000 voters.
COINCIDENTALLY, CD 12 overlaps with Assembly District 40, where we need to register approximately 37,000 Republicans to flip that District. (It also overlaps with Congressional District 27 where we lost by 8,000 votes.)
This means that this is a high priority area of LA for Project 460K LA.
